The standard rules are no refunds for games played more than 2 hrs. The first time you ask for a refund it's handled by an automated system. Ask for a refund again, and an actual staff member will review. So just try again.

This is also part of the default refund policy on steam too yeah. Less than 15 days and less than 2h of playtime.
